Rajan Bharti Mittal, a pioneering entrepreneur born in 1960, steers Bharti Enterprises as its Vice Chairman and MD. An alumnus of Punjab University with a Harvard Business School master's, Mittal co-founded the venture in 1980. His accolades include the 2011 "Indian Business Leader of the Year" by Horasis and the "Leonardo International Prize." He influences global commerce through roles in the ICC India, Brookings Institution, and FICCI.

Rajan Bharti Mittal, born in 1960, is a first-generation Indian entrepreneur and the Vice Chairman and Managing Director of Bharti Enterprises. He hails from a humble background and has achieved remarkable success through his hard work and dedication.
Rajan Mittal: Family
Rajan Bharti Mittal comes from a close-knit family. He is married and has two sons. His brothers, Sunil and Rakesh, are also successful entrepreneurs and co-founded Bharti Enterprises with him.
Rajan Mittal: Career Highlights
Rajan Bharti Mittal's career is marked by several notable achievements. He co-founded Bharti Enterprises, an import business, with his brothers in 1980. Under his leadership, the company has grown into a global conglomerate with diverse interests in telecommunications, retail, and other sectors.
Rajan Mittal: Companies
Rajan Bharti Mittal is associated with several prominent companies. He is the Vice Chairman and Managing Director of Bharti Enterprises, the Chairman of Bharti Airtel, and the Chairman of Bharti Infratel. These companies have made significant contributions to India's economic growth and development.
Rajan Mittal: Major Achievements
Rajan Bharti Mittal has achieved several major milestones in his career. He was honored with the "Indian Business Leader of the Year Award" in 2011 by Horasis and received the "Leonardo International Prize" by Comitato Leonardo in the same year. These prestigious awards recognize his outstanding contributions to the business world.
Rajan Mittal: Awards & Achievements
In addition to the aforementioned awards, Rajan Bharti Mittal has received numerous other accolades for his achievements. He was recognized as the "Telecom Man of the Year" by Voice & Data magazine in 2006 and was named the "Businessman of the Year" by Business India magazine in 2007.
Rajan Mittal: Personal Life & Legacy
Rajan Bharti Mittal is known for his philanthropic endeavors and commitment to social causes. He serves on the Board of Trustees of the Brookings Institution, a renowned think tank, and is the President of ICC (International Chamber of Commerce) in India.
He also held the position of President of FICCI (Federation of Indian Chambers of Commerce and Industry) in 2009-2010.
